Hoosiers Holdings (TSE:3284) Full Year 2025 Results

Key Financial Results

  • Revenue: JP¥92.2b (up 6.6% from FY 2024).
  • Net income: JP¥5.46b (up 14% from FY 2024).
  • Profit margin: 5.9% (up from 5.6% in FY 2024). The increase in margin was driven by higher revenue.
  • EPS: JP¥154 (up from JP¥135 in FY 2024).

Hoosiers Holdings EPS Beats Expectations, Revenues Fall Short

Revenue missed analyst estimates by 1.3%. Earnings per share (EPS) exceeded analyst estimates by 12%.

Looking ahead, revenue is forecast to grow 8.7% p.a. on average during the next 2 years, compared to a 1.1% growth forecast for the Consumer Durables industry in Japan.
